Coaching‘s fine. But you can’t coach everyone.
One of the most common comments we hear from leaders learning a coaching approach is:
“Coaching’s fine. But you can’t coach everyone. Most of my team I have to mentor them… and tell them what to do because they have no idea.”
It’s a familiar reaction.
As leaders begin shifting from a telling and directing mindset towards a coaching approach, resistance is inevitable. The question is not whether coaching works—but when coaching is the right approach and when another leadership style is more appropriate.
This distinction sits at the heart of the ICF Core Competency Demonstrates Ethical Practice. Great coaches understand not only how to coach, but also when coaching is not the right intervention.
